About insitro
insitro is a data-driven drug discovery and development company using machine learning and high-throughput biology to transform the way that drugs are discovered and delivered to patients. The company is applying state-of-the-art technologies from bioengineering to create massive data sets that enable the power of modern machine learning methods to be brought to bear on key bottlenecks in pharmaceutical R&D. The resulting predictive models are used to accelerate target selection, to design and develop effective therapeutics, and to inform clinical strategy. insitro was launched in 2018 with a Series A of $100M funded by top investors including a16z, Arch Venture Partners, Foresite Capital, GV, and Third Rock Ventures. In 2019 the company announced a collaboration with Gilead Sciences in the area of NASH, a collaboration with BMS in the area of ALS, and in mid 2020, announced a Series B financing of $143M including current investors and new investors Canada Pension Plan Investment Board (CPP Investments), T. Rowe Price, BlackRock, Casdin Capital and other leading investors. The company is located in South San Francisco, CA.
